Contest 336: Name Game
Consumers are really feeling it at the pump these days as the price of fuel continues to rise. To that end, an enterprising group of drivers are converging on a mountain in Nevada due north of Las Vegas where they think they'll find the answer to their fill-up woes.
Name the spot.

RESULTS FROM 334: Batter Up
In Contest 334, we told you that fan clubs for Washington's baseball team are springing up all over the world, including one in a town southwest of Yangon, Burma. Congratulations to Jennifer Barnes of Alexandria, who wins a Travel totebag for finding Natsingon.
